Blood Drive this week

First Bank and Trust, 104 N. Temple, will conduct a blood drive from 8-11 a.m. Thursday, Sept. 11. By donating blood, donors help save up to three lives in your community, maybe even the life of someone you know. Individuals who Commit for Life and donate at least once a quarter can help ensure blood is on the shelf when they or a loved one is in need.

Those who complete their second successful donation since June 30 or who give a single successful double red cell donation will be eligible to receive a complimentary $20 Target gift card. Eligible donors may log on to the Commit for Life store at www.givebloodet.org to order their free card.

To schedule a donation, visit www.givebloodet.org or call The Blood Center East Texas at 1(888) 433-1733.

The Blood Center East Texas is the local community blood center and primary supplier of blood products to eight hospitals and healthcare facilities in the six East Texas counties surrounding Lufkin and Nacogdoches.

Donors must be at least 17 years of age, weigh a minimum of 110 pounds and be in good general health. Individuals who are 16 years old, at least 122 pounds, in good general health and have parental consent also may donate. The donation process is simple, taking only about one hour.
